The price of Fantom (FTM) has increased by more than 40% over the past month, reaching $0.51 on September 16. This significant rise follows a rebound from its low of $0.26 on August 5.
Cryptocurrency Market Dynamics
Over the past 30 days, there has been a decline in the prices of major cryptocurrencies: Bitcoin (BTC) dropped by 4%, and Ether (ETH) declined by 12.6%. However, the price of Fantom (FTM) showed significant growth, becoming one of the top gainers among the top 100 cryptocurrencies by market capitalization over the past month.
Fantom Development
Key factors contributing to the rise include the anticipation of the long-awaited Sonic upgrade, which is expected to significantly enhance network performance by introducing the new Fantom Virtual Machine (FVM) and the optimized Lachesis consensus mechanism. After the upgrade, the network is expected to process over 2000 transactions per second, with finality in approximately one second. This will be a substantial improvement from the current 30 TPS. Additionally, Sonic will reduce storage requirements by up to 90%, making node operation more cost-efficient and accessible.
